Best Practices for Using Vulotuv Flower
The Vulotuv Flower font excels when used for short text elements rather than long paragraphs. Its intricate details are best suited for headlines, subheadings, and quote graphics where the visual impact matters most. For body text, it’s recommended to pair it with a more legible font to ensure overall readability across different formats.
For example, a coaching workbook might use the Vulotuv Flower font for chapter openers and key takeaways, while the main content is set in a simple serif or sans serif typeface. This combination maintains a professional look while still allowing the decorative font to shine in key areas.

Font Pairing and Design Integration
Pairing the Vulotuv Flower font with other typefaces enhances its versatility. A classic serif font like Georgia or Times New Roman complements its ornate style, making it ideal for editorial spreads or article layouts. A modern sans serif font like Helvetica or Roboto can serve as a strong counterpoint for captions, navigation menus, or secondary text.
